🥘 Ingredients

14 items
  • 2 pounds Russet potatoes
  • 1 cup Unsweetened almond milk
  • 4 tablespoons Vegan butter
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 14 ounces Firm tofu
  • 0.5 cup Cornstarch
  • 2 tablespoons Nutritional yeast
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on Smoked paprika
  • 0.25 cup Vegetable oil
  • 1 cup Frozen corn
  • 2 cups Mushroom gravy
  • 2 tablespoons Chopped fresh parsley

📝 Instructions

8 steps
1

Peel and chop the russet potatoes into large chunks. Place in a pot of salted water, bring to a boil, and cook until tender, about 15 minutes.

2

Drain the potatoes and return them to the pot. Add almond milk, vegan butter, salt, and black pepper. Mash until smooth and creamy, adjusting seasoning as needed.

3

Press the tofu using a clean towel to remove excess moisture. Cut into 1-inch cubes.

4

In a shallow bowl, combine cornstarch, nutritional yeast, garlic powder, and smoked paprika. Toss the tofu cubes in this mixture to coat evenly.

5

Heat vegetable oil in a large non-stick skillet over medium heat. Fry tofu cubes until golden brown and crispy on all sides, about 10 minutes. Drain excess oil on paper towels.

6

Steam or microwave the frozen corn until heated through, about 5 minutes.

7

In serving bowls, scoop a generous portion of mashed potatoes. Top with crispy tofu, a serving of corn, and ladle over mushroom gravy.

8

Garnish with chopped fresh parsley before serving. Enjoy your vegan homemade famous bowl with warm and comforting flavors.
